CabinetModule for mobile vehiclesThe decentralised CabinetModule provides the opportu-nity to use the inputs and outputs precisely in thosepositions in the cabin or in the operating panel wherethey are required. Wiring complexity is considerablyreduced. In this way many signals in the area around thedriver’s workplace, e.g. from switches, joysticks or signallamps, can be economically transmitted to the processcontrol.Due to the parameter setting of the input and outputfunctions the modules can be flexibly adapted to theirapplication. The flat design enables the integration indashboards and operating panels.The connection to the network is made via the CAN buswith CANopen protocol.

Functions and advantages
• Mechanical structureThe compact plastic housing provides all necessaryconnections for the inputs and outputs and the com-munication. The connectors for mobile use are lockedand reverse-polarity protected.The status LEDs for the inputs and outputs as well asthe LEDs for power / communication and error arelocated behind a transparent service lid. Using thecoding switches which are also located there, thenode number and the baud rate can be directly set.
• ConfigurabilityThe module provides high flexibility due to the con-figuration of the inputs and outputs. There is a choiceof analogue and digital inputs.The function of the analogue inputs can be set as cur-rent input 0...20 mA or as voltage input 0...10 V andas ratiometric voltage input 0...32 V. As regards theratiometric input, the analogue value is read withoutadditional reference voltage, only by internally readingback the supply voltage. A fluctuation of the supplyvoltage has no influence on the measured value.The short-circuit and overload-protected outputs canbe used as digital and PWM output.
• CANopenThe profile DSP 401 has been defined for digital andanalogue I /O modules. All input / output functions areconfigured from the user program via the object direc-tory.Setting of the baud rate and the node number is donevia CANopen commands or via the integrated codingswitches.
• Parameter setting via CoDeSys 2.3Parameter setting of the device functions and CANinterface is directly done from the application pro-grammed with CoDeSys 2.3.To do so, the ”Electronic Data Sheet“ (EDS) is embed-ded via the CoDeSys network configurator. Thus thestatus of the inputs and outputs is immediately avail-able.
